Impact of Laser in Situ Keratomileusis (LASIK) Treatment on Quality of Life in Myopia Patients
Journal of the Korean Ophthalmological Society ; : 2591-2606, 2003.
Artigo em Coreano | WPRIM | ID: wpr-152726
ABSTRACT

PURPOSE:

To evaluate the impact of LASIK on vision-related quality of life (QOL) in myopia patients

METHODS:

This study included 288 patients who received laser in situ keratomileusis (LASIK) between July and December 2001 from two eye clinics located in Seoul and Pusan. Myopia-specific Quality of Life Questionnaire (MQLQ) was developed. MQLQ contained 34 questions in 4 domains that assess the effect of LASIK on visual function, visual symptoms, social and role function, and psychological well-being. Baseline QOL for the condition that refractive error was corrected by glasses or contact lenses before undergoing LASIK were evaluated by means of self-administered questionnaire. The evaluation was repeated at 4 days, 1 month, 3 months, and 6 months after LASIK. All question items were rated on a scale ranging from 1 (maximal dysfuntion) to 5 (no dysfunction).

RESULTS:

Average score for the MQLQ changed from 3.20 preoperatively to 3.76, 3.99, 4.07, and 4.11 at 4 days, 1 month, 3 months, and 6 months after surgery, indicating a continuous improvement of overall QOL following LASIK. Among the 4 dimensions, social and role function showed the biggest improvement (changes in score 1.48, p=0.001), followed by psychological well-being(0.98, p=0.001), visual function(0.67. p=0.001), and visual symptoms (0.49, p=0.001).

CONCLUSIONS:

LASIK has a significant contribution to improve QOL in myopia patients.
